www.tvguide.com/News/SVU-Warren-Leight-1036932.aspxLaw & Order: SVU's New Boss on Meloni's Exit, the New Detectives and Rejuvenating the ShowSep 1, 2011 by Adam Bryant Law & Order: Special Victims Unit is not the same show it was when new executive producer Warren Leight was hired to run it. Since Leight (Law & Order: Criminal Intent, In Treatment, Lights Out) took the reins four months ago, veteran cast member Christopher Meloni has left the show and he's been replaced by two new faces: Kelli Giddish and Danny Pino. But Leight is looking at the positive. "We call it SVU 2.0 this year," Leight tells TVGuide.com. "I'm aware of how successful and well-liked this show is. I'm just trying to figure out how you rejuvenate it after 12 years." In the expansive interview below, Leight discusses how he plans to do just that. Plus: He gives us the scoop on how losing a partner will affect Detective Benson (Mariska Hargitay), what we can expect from the new detectives and whether Meloni might return for a final goodbye.
